    Daredevil #3 solicitation & cover:

    DAREDEVIL #3
    CHARLES SOULE (W) • RON GARNEY (A/C)
    Variant Cover by Paolo Rivera
    DESIGN VARIANT COVER BY RON GARNEY
    HAND-TO-HAND COMBAT!
    • Things quickly come to blows when the Man Without Fear and his new protégé are forced to take on a horde of HAND ninjas.
    • And Matt Murdock's day job isn't going much better... His career as an ADA takes a severe hit when he's unable to indict local crime lord Tenfingers.
    32 PGS./Rated T+ ...$3.99

    Marvel's February 2016 solicitation:

    DAREDEVIL #4
    CHARLES SOULE (W) • RON GARNEY (A/C)
    VARIANT COVER BY MICHAEL CHO
    • Facing roadblocks at every turn, A.D.A. Matt Murdock struggles to build a case against the duplicitous founder of the Church of the Sheltering Hands, Tenfingers, who's not so secretly amassing power in Chinatown.
    • Meanwhile, Daredevil's continued fight against the villain is stuck at a stalemate.
    • With his back against the ropes, the Man Without Fear seeks help from the most seasoned super hero he knows —Steve Rogers!
    32 PGS./Rated T+ ...$3.99
